NLRP3 and ASC inhibition did not attenuate curcumin-induced caspase-1 activation. Mouse MM cells transfected with siNLRP3 or siASC suppressed NLRP3 (A) and ASC (C) mRNA levels, however did not inhibit caspase-1 activity (B and D) when treated with curcumin (40 µM for 24 h). *p value ≤0.05 when compared to control. †p value ≤ 0.05 when compared to siCon + curcumin.
